Lifeng Deng is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Catalysis and Mechanical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Lifeng Deng has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 436 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 16 papers in Materials Chemistry, 8 papers in Catalysis and 7 papers in Mechanical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Lifeng Deng’s work include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(7 papers), Covalent Organic Framework Applications (7 papers) and Catalysis and Oxidation Reactions (5 papers). Lifeng Deng is often cited by papers focused on Catalytic Processes in Materials Science (7 papers), Covalent Organic Framework Applications (7 papers) and Catalysis and Oxidation Reactions (5 papers). Lifeng Deng collaborates with scholars based in China, Germany and United States. Lifeng Deng's co-authors include Huibin Xu, Chengbao Jiang, Wei Wu, Ding Wang, Liping Bao, Jialin Yang, Yongheng Zhu, Haijie Cai, Bolin Zhang and Juntao Tang and has published in prestigious journals such as Angewandte Chemie International Edition, Chemical Communications and Acta Materialia.
